# Nacos 不使用 MySQL 数据库吗? Nacos(Naming and Configuration Service)是一个动态服务发现、配置管理和服务管理的平台,广泛应用于微服务架构中。我们可以在开发与部署微服务时非常方便地使用 Nacos 来管理服务与配置。但在使用 Nacos 的过程中,有许多就像“nacos 不使用 mysql 数据库吗?”这样的问题值得探讨。 ## Nacos
原创 2024-09-21 07:22:55
211阅读
一、Nacos概述下载安装在Nacos官方网址下载压缩包,在官方网址上有Nacos的详细用法。 安装完成后进入到Nacos安装目录的bin目录下,在该目录下打开cmd命令,执行startup.cmd命令即可运行NacosNacos运行报错  一般下载安装完后,运行都会报错,按照如下步骤做应该大多数都能运行成功。我本地安装的mysql8+,Nacos2.02。   Nacos默认是按照集群模式启动
一、介绍Nacos是阿里巴巴最新开源的项目,核心定位是“一个更易于帮助构建云原生应用的动态服务发现、配置和服务管理平台”,项目地址:https://nacos.io/zh-cn/ Nacos核心提供两个功能:服务注册与发现,动态配置管理。Nacos核心提供两个功能:服务注册与发现,动态配置管理。1、服务注册与发现Nacos提供基于DNS和基于RPC的服务发现,即能被用来支持https/http的
这里通过修改Nacos源码的方式来实现这个需求,选择的Nacos版本是2.1.1。1.添加神通数据库相关依赖由于有些数据库的依赖,在公共仓库不存在,此时我们要么选择将包引入用私库,要么选择打包时候加入外部依赖包,我选择的是第二种。 在以下两个模块的resources文件夹下,新建lib包,加入神通数据库依赖包,如下: 修改以上两个模块的pom文件,引入神通数据库依赖,如下:<dependen
转载 2023-11-09 10:28:10
754阅读
1.数据库文件名定义:文件类型 文件扩展名 主要数据文件 .mdf 次要数据文件 .ndf 事务日志文件 .ldf  2.如果存在则删除USE master GO IF EXISTS(SELECT * FROM sysdatabases WHERE NAME='study') DROP DATABASE study GO3.创建数据库的例子:A. 创建指定数据文件和事务日志文件的数据库
转载 7月前
14阅读
nacos集群版本为2.0.1集群架构高可用 Nginx 集群Nacos 集群(至少三个实例)高可用数据库集群(取代 Nacos 内嵌数据库Nacos集群的部署过程 注:至少3台服务器部署节点集群安装3个以上Nacos        我们可以复制之前已经解压好的nacos文件夹,分别命名为nacos,nacos1,nacos2第一步设置集群nac
转载 2023-12-27 13:07:15
455阅读
官方文档:集群部署说明嵌入式数据库(与应用程序运行在同一进程)来实现数据的存储。那么问题来了,此时我们启动多个默认配置下的 Nacos 节点,数据存储就会存在一致性的问题。集中式存储的方式(在外面放一个高可用的mysql集群来共用)来支持集群化部署,目前只支持MySQL的存储。1、Nacos支持三种部署模式单机模式(用于测试和单击使用)集群模式(用于生产环境,确保数据的高可用)多集群模式(用于多数
转载 2023-09-30 08:22:29
2629阅读
# 如何实现单机的 Nacos不使用 MySQL 数据库 Nacos 是一个开源的服务发现和配置管理工具,它可以帮助微服务应用程序管理服务和配置。在某些情况下,我们希望在单机环境下使用 Nacos,而不必要使用复杂的 MySQL 数据库。本文将指导您如何使用 Nacos 的嵌入式模式来完成这一目标。 ## 整体流程 以下是实现单机 Nacos 的简要流程: | 步骤 | 描述 | |-
原创 11月前
255阅读
# Nacos不使用MySQL ## 引言 Nacos是一个开源的服务发现、配置管理和服务管理平台,它提供了注册中心、配置中心和命名空间管理等功能。在Nacos的早期版本中,它使用MySQL作为默认的数据存储方式。然而,随着Nacos的功能不断增加和用户量的增长,使用MySQL作为数据存储方式也暴露出了一些问题。为了解决这些问题,Nacos在最新的版本中提供了更多的数据存储方式,如使用Naco
原创 2023-10-11 12:28:44
617阅读
 1.集群结构图官方给出的Nacos集群图: 其中包含3个nacos节点,然后一个负载均衡器代理3个Nacos。这里负载均衡器可以使用nginx。我们计划的集群结构: 三个nacos节点的地址: 2.搭建集群搭建集群的基本步骤:搭建数据库,初始化数据库表结构下载nacos安装包配置nacos启动nacos集群nginx反向代理2.1.初始化数据库Nacos
转载 2023-11-07 11:27:50
1147阅读
nacos 默认数据存储 不使用mysql是一项挑战,但并不是不可克服的。Nacos(Naming and Configuration Service)是一个动态服务发现、配置管理和服务管理平台。为了满足不同的场景需求,有些用户可能希望将Nacos的默认数据存储从Mysql移除,采用其他存储方式。本文将深入探讨解决“nacos 默认数据存储 不使用mysql”的过程。 ## 背景定位 随着微服
原创 7月前
101阅读
# Nacos数据持久化不使用MySQL的实现指南 Nacos是一个开源的服务发现和配置管理平台。虽然它通常与MySQL数据库结合使用以实现数据持久化,但我们也可以选择其他的持久化策略。本文将指导你如何在不使用MySQL的情况下在Nacos中实现数据持久化。我们将遵循以下步骤: ## 整体流程 | 步骤 | 描述 | |------|------| | 1 | 环境准备 | | 2
原创 2024-10-29 06:20:44
164阅读
一、Nacos服务端安装?打开github的Nacos链接 https://github.com/alibaba/nacos/releases。从上一篇可得之需要的版本为1.4.2,然后我们下载下来。 下面也有源码的下载,想研究的也可以下载下来看看。 需要注意的是,Nacos默认是集群设置,如果我们没有配置的话自然也就打不开了,现在为了方便学习我们可以换成单机模式。直
转载 2023-12-06 21:07:42
179阅读
# Nacos 配置不使用 MySQL 的实现指导 Nacos 是一个开源的动态服务发现、配置和服务管理平台,很多开发者使用它来管理微服务的配置。Nacos 默认使用 MySQL 作为持久化存储,但在一些轻量场景下,我们可以选择不使用 MySQL,而使用嵌入式存储。本文将为你详细讲解如何实现这一过程。 ## 流程概述 下面是实现 Nacos 配置不使用 MySQL 的整体流程: | 步骤序
原创 10月前
82阅读
nacos是一个开源的动态服务发现、配置和服务管理平台,它提供了注册中心、配置中心和命名空间等功能。通常情况下,nacos需要使用MySQL作为存储数据库。但是有时候,我们可能希望在某些场景中不使用MySQL,而是采用其他的存储方式。在本文中,我将向你介绍如何实现nacos不使用MySQL安装。 整体流程如下: ```mermaid gantt title Nacos不使用MySQL
原创 2024-01-05 05:19:10
361阅读
Nacos数据持久化数据持久化深入思考 数据持久化在之前的教程中,我们对于Nacos服务端自身并没有做过什么特殊的配置,一切均以默认的单机模式运行。但是,Nacos的单机运行模式仅适用于学习与测试环境。那么,我们是否可以直接启动多个单机模式的Nacos,然后客户端指定多个Nacos节点就可以实现高可用吗?答案是否定的。在搭建Nacos集群之前,我们需要先修改Nacos数据持久化配置为MySQL
转载 2024-06-12 15:10:38
272阅读
七、Mybatis 查询缓存    缓存:将数据临时存储在存储介质(内存,文件)中,关系型数据库的缓存目的就是为了减轻数据库的压力。          数据库数据实际是存储在硬盘中,如果我们程序需要用到数据,那么就需要频繁的从磁盘中读取数据,效率低,数据库压力大。我们可以把查询到的数据缓存起来,这样就减少了
启动nacos不使用MySQL 在进行微服务架构搭建时,Nacos 作为服务发现和配置管理的核心组件,给我们提供了极大的便利。然而,某些场景下,我们可能不希望使用 MySQL 作为数据持久化方式,针对这种需求,我决定记录下在不使用 MySQL 启动 Nacos 的解决方案及过程。 ### 背景定位 在我们的微服务项目中,由于数据一致性和扩展性考虑,有时会考虑使用 Nacos 的内存模式,这样
原创 7月前
144阅读
核心知识点配置中心诞生背景我们的软件除了代码之外,还需要一些配置信息,比如yml,properties等配置文件,比如Mybatis框架连接数据库,nacos服务调用的负载均衡算法,日志输出的级别等一些我们会经常需要改变的配置信息,每次修改配置文件都要重启服务器,这样不符合我们的预期,所以就有了配置中心,我们可以在nacos的配置中心动态修改配置信息,而不用频繁重启服务器市场上主流的配置中心携程(
Spring Cloud Alibaba Nacos_配置中心与服务发现(一)一、Nacos 配置管理-内容介绍1.1 什么是配置中心 1.2 Nacos 简介 1.3 Nacos 快速入门 1.4 Nacos 配置管理基础应用 1.5 Nacos 配置管理应用于分布式系统二、Nacos 配置管理-什么是配置中心2.1 什么是配置? 1)应用程序在启动和运行的时候往往需要读取一些配置信息
  • 1
  • 2
  • 3
  • 4
  • 5